Love Zone was performed by Billy Ocean[7]. Producers include Barry Eastmond[5] and Wayne Brathwaite[6].
Publication
Love Zone was published on April 1986[16]. Its place of publication is recorded as United States[10]. Its language of work or name is recorded as English[12]. Its genre is pop rock[4]. It is part of Billy Ocean's albums in chronological order[11]. Recorded distribution format include music streaming[13] and LP record[14].
